Abstract
The present invention relates to an adaptive beacon cigarette lighter plug device. The adaptive beacon cigarette lighter plug device according to the present invention, which is a cigarette lighter plug device owned by a user, includes a body insertion unit having a body structure to be inserted into a cigarette lighter receptacle of a vehicle, a power supply unit configured to receive power from the vehicle through the cigarette lighter receptacle when the body insertion unit is inserted into the cigarette lighter receptacle of the vehicle, a power conversion unit configured to convert the power received from the vehicle into at least one type of designated operating power; a universal serial bus (USB) connector unit including a USB connector configured to apply USB power converted by the power conversion unit to the outside; a power charging unit configured to charge at least power supplied through the power supply unit and/or power converted by the power conversion unit; and a beacon module configured to operate with vehicular power supplied from the vehicle when it is confirmed that the body insertion unit is inserted into the cigarette lighter receptacle of the vehicle and the vehicular power is being supplied from the vehicle through the power supply unit or operate with power charged in the power charging unit when it is not confirmed that the vehicular power is being supplied from the vehicle, process at least one type of bidirectional data communication including bidirectional Bluetooth data communication with a paired user terminal when a Bluetooth function of the user terminal is activated, and broadcast at least one Bluetooth-based beacon signal using the vehicular power or the charged power.
